Located in the vibrant city of Helsinki, the Museum of Contemporary Art Kiasma offers a captivating exploration of modern art through its thematic annual exhibitions. Designed by renowned architect Steven Holl, the museum's impressive architecture provides the perfect backdrop for its diverse art displays, ranging from interactive objects to thought-provoking video installations. Ideal for a visit of 1 to 2 hours, Kiasma ensures a family-friendly experience with its suitable amenities like free Wi-Fi and child-friendly facilities.
